Transaction e80861a87c80c8f327d0c9316652fe429deb2acd06002167bf265e7ea4dbd898
1 Input
1 Output
-
e80861a87c80c8f327d0c9316652fe429deb2acd06002167bf265e7ea4dbd898:0
- value
- 3774383
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9f05464d19fb0241bd7e3409ac7e2e912e212339 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FVpkzHRYgLPmUDBcQxo45d95YjPLbBSvj